This high-quality connector is essential for securely terminating EMT (electrical metallic tube) conduit to outlet boxes or enclosures in dry locations. Crafted from durable die-cast zinc, this connector is designed to withstand the rigors of electrical installations while providing a reliable and robust connection. - Trade Size: 1/2 In.: Perfectly sized for standard EMT conduit, ensuring compatibility and ease of use.
- Connection Type: Set Screw: Features a secure set screw connection that provides a tight grip on the conduit.
- Material: Die-Cast Zinc: Made from high-quality die-cast zinc, offering durability and resistance to corrosion.
- Length: 1.07 In.: Compact design that fits easily into tight spaces while maintaining strength.
- Height: 0.39 In.: Low-profile design that minimizes obstruction in your electrical setups.
- Certification: CSA/UL Listed: Meets stringent safety standards, ensuring peace of mind during installation.
